About Jacques Bernard

Jacques Bernard is a scholar working on Emergency Medicine, Atmospheric Science, Infectious Diseases, Anthropology and Virology, having authored 55 papers that have together received 608 indexed citations. Recurring topics across this work include HIV-related health complications and treatments (8 papers), Geology and Paleoclimatology Research (7 papers), HIV/AIDS drug development and treatment (4 papers), HIV Research and Treatment (4 papers), Soil erosion and sediment transport (3 papers), Aeolian processes and effects (3 papers), Historical Studies and Socio-cultural Analysis (3 papers) and Historical and Literary Studies (2 papers). The work is most often cited by research in Emergency Medicine (179 citations), Virology (50 citations), Earth-Surface Processes (53 citations), Pathology and Forensic Medicine (90 citations) and Atmospheric Science (95 citations). Jacques Bernard has collaborated with scholars based in France, Switzerland and United States. Frequent co-authors include Lionel Visset, Theodore J. Cicero, Cyrille Delpierre, Patrice Massip, É. Bonnet, Bertrand Perret, Martine Obadia, F. Marion-Latard, B. Marchou and Jean‐Jacques Macaire. Their work appears in journals such as Journal of Clinical Densitometry, Journal of Pharmacology and Experimental Therapeutics, The Economic History Review, Comptes Rendus Palevol and International Journal of Antimicrobial Agents.
